An act of treason : a sniper novel / Jack Coughlin, with Donald A. Davis.

Coughlin, Jack, 1966- (Author). Davis, Don, 1939- (Added Author).

Summary:

When their careers are thrown into turmoil by false charges of espionage, Marine sniper Kyle Swanson and CIA agent Lauren Carson turn to Kyle's mentor Jim Hall for help only to discover that he has gone rogue and is selling American secrets to a Middle East warlord.
